Linux内核版本详解:基础与选择策略
需积分: 15 97 浏览量
更新于2024-07-12
收藏 2.19MB PPT 举报
本文将深入探讨Linux内核与版本,从基本概念出发,引导读者理解Linux操作系统的结构和工作原理。首先,我们明确了Linux的定义,它是一个自由软件和开放源代码的类Unix操作系统,由Linus Torvalds在1991年开始设计,初衷是为了替代Minix。Linux内核的版本由三个部分组成:主要版本号(major)、次要版本号(minor)和补丁级别(patchlevel),如2.6.30所示。主版本号和次版本号对于判断稳定性至关重要,奇数次版本通常代表测试版,偶数次版本则相对稳定。
Linux的核心版本是操作系统的基础,是开发者们不断迭代和改进的基础代码。尽管有稳定和不稳定版本并存,但推荐选择稳定的核心以确保系统的可靠性。文章还提到,Linux的目标是提供与Unix兼容的功能,但又超越了Unix,具有强大和创新的特点,尤其是在个人计算机和工作站领域。
接下来,文章简要介绍了Linux与Unix系统的关系,指出Linux能在同一硬件平台上提供与Unix类似的服务,包括用户级和程序员级接口,但强调了Linux的独特性和创新性。最后,作者提醒初学者,虽然Linux在某些功能上可能与Windows相似,但它们的设计目标和理念是不同的,因此在学习Linux时要明确其独特之处。
通过阅读这篇文章,读者不仅能了解Linux内核的基本构成,还能掌握如何识别和选择合适的Linux版本,以及Linux操作系统与其他操作系统的区别。这对于想要深入研究或使用Linux的人来说,是一份宝贵的入门指南。
2011-10-24 上传
2024-03-05 上传
2022-08-30 上传
2012-02-06 上传
点击了解资源详情
点击了解资源详情
点击了解资源详情
点击了解资源详情
劳劳拉
- 粉丝: 21
- 资源: 2万+
最新资源
- 高清艺术文字图标资源,PNG和ICO格式免费下载
- mui框架HTML5应用界面组件使用示例教程
- Vue.js开发利器:chrome-vue-devtools插件解析
- 掌握ElectronBrowserJS:打造跨平台电子应用
- 前端导师教程:构建与部署社交证明页面
- Java多线程与线程安全在断点续传中的实现
- 免Root一键卸载安卓预装应用教程
- 易语言实现高级表格滚动条完美控制技巧
- 超声波测距尺的源码实现
- 数据可视化与交互:构建易用的数据界面
- 实现Discourse外聘回复自动标记的简易插件
- 链表的头插法与尾插法实现及长度计算
- Playwright与Typescript及Mocha集成:自动化UI测试实践指南
- 128x128像素线性工具图标下载集合
- 易语言安装包程序增强版:智能导入与重复库过滤
- 利用AJAX与Spotify API在Google地图中探索世界音乐排行榜